Many objects have properties that allow access to the arguments used to create 
them.  In particular, file objects have a name property that returns the name 
used when opening a file.  A fileobj property would be convenient, as you 
otherwise, for example, need to pass an extra argument to routines that need 
both the csv object and the underlying file object.  Adopting this enhancement 
would also provide consistency with the dialect constructer argument, which is 
available as an object property.

Changing the fileobj while the csv object is in use would open a can of worms, 
so this should be a read-only property.

Optionally, the fileobj property could be reflected in the DictReader and 
DictWriter classes, but the value would be accessible via the .reader and 
.writer properties of those classes.
